A Hazardous Chemical-Oriented Monitoring and Tracking System Based on Sensor Network
We present a monitoring and tracking system for storage and transportation of chemicals. In accord with the standards and regulations of transport vehicles for hazardous chemicals, an overall structure-function diagram for vehicle monitoring and a pre-warning system were proposed by integrating vari...
